Disney Cruise Line does not offer a traditional, unlimited alcoholic beverage package. Instead, they offer a few different options you can select from during your cruise. You can purchase a beer or wine package, both of which offer great value. Another option is to
bring your own bottles of wine or champagne, or beer. Each adult 21 years of age and older can bring 2 bottles of unopened wine or champagne (no larger than 750ml) or 6 beers (no larger than 12oz) on board in carry-on luggage at the start of your voyage and at each port-of-call.
One of my favorite activities on board a Disney cruise is the
Beverage Tastings. I have learned so much from the different beverage tastings, not only how to create a delicious cocktail, but also a deeper knowledge and understanding of various spirits and their histories. I highly recommend selecting one of these fabulous beverage tastings while on board.
